Phillips Oppenheim's "MYSTERY & CRIME Ultimate Collection" presents a compendium of over 110 thriller novels and detective stories, showcasing the author's mastery of suspense and narrative intricacy. Oppenheim, often referred to as the "Prince of Storytellers," weaves together an engaging tapestry of crime and intrigue that reflects the anxieties and curiosities of early 20th-century society. His writing style emphasizes meticulous character development and plot construction, beckoning readers into a world where shadows lurk and moral ambiguities abound. This extensive anthology allows readers to explore Oppenheim's evolution as a writer, from his pioneering narratives in the genre to his more complex explorations of the human psyche in the face of crime. E. Phillips Oppenheim, a prolific British author whose career spanned the cusp of the Victorian to the Modern era, was a keen observer of human nature and social dynamics. His engagement with the scenes of war and politics likely informed the themes of espionage and treachery prevalent in his works. Oppenheim's experiences and interests served as inspiration for his imaginative storytelling, blending the thrilling elements of detective fiction with philosophical musings on human behavior.
